Student innovation and entrepreneurship at WPI

Several media outlets reported on the accomplishments of WPI students Antonio Marzoratti and Ivan Zou. A company they help run with co-founder Arav Tyagi, a Boston University student, has developed a device to transform a manual wheelchair into one powered by a portable battery. The students’ company won the 2024 Collegiate Entrepreneurs’ Organization Global Pitch Competition. Their innovative idea was the subject of reports and interviews by GBH’s All Things Considered, Boston 25 News, and WHDH. WPI supports student entrepreneurs with its i3 Lab, mentorship, networking, business guidance, and pitch competition opportunities.

The Associated Press interviewed Professor Nick Dembsey, fire protection engineering, for this article. Dembsey told the AP that the goal of the new risk assessment tool known as the Risk Evaluation Matrix is to enable fire marshals, building owners and others to make their structures safer through a rational and scientific approach.

International Fire Protection Magazine featured an article regarding an extensive literature review of fire safety codes conducted for the National Association of State Fire Marshals Fire Research & Education Foundation by Nick Dembsey, professor of fire protection engineering.
